OREANDA-NEWS. According to cosmonaut Sergei Ryzhikov, air escapes through the transition chamber. At the International Space Station in the service module "Zvezda", where the scientific equipment is located, they are looking for a new place of air leakage, RIA Novosti reports.

“We practically do not understand in which part of the transition chamber we still have an additional leak. We are now losing a safety reserve for gases and will have to solve this problem in the near future,” said the specialist of the flight control center to cosmonaut Sergei Ryzhikov.

The astronauts were asked to help narrow the area where the leak was searched by placing bags and blankets at various locations in the intermediate chamber.

An air leak at the station was recorded in September 2019. In August-September 2020, after its speed had increased fivefold, the crew twice closed the hatches in the ISS modules to check their tightness and was isolated for several days in the Russian segment of the station.

Russian cosmonauts Sergey Ryzhikov and Sergey Kud-Sverchkov, American astronauts Kathleen Rubins, Michael Hopkins, Victor Glover and Shannon Walker, as well as the Japanese Soichi Noguchi are currently working on the ISS.
